I am buying a new gaming system and cant decide on the graphics card(as usual). People are saying that for a multi screen gamer the nvidia geforce gtx titan is better than the 690 as it has more vram. But then the ares II has the same amount of vram as the titan(6gb ie), should it not then be preferable for raw performance?or is the titan a better performer for games(on high to ultra settings,SINGLE CARD) than the ares II?i dunno im all confused...
 
The Ares II is a dual-GPU card that's much more powerful than a Titan. But the Ares II also much more expensive than a Titan, so you'd have to compare apples to apples, such as a PAIR of Titans.

The Ares II even beats other dual-GPU cards like the Radeon HD 7990 and GeForce GTX 690 in most titles, though not all. For example in Skyrim the GTX 690 still outperforms the Ares II.

For multi-screen gaming, multiple Titans are better than a single GTX 690 or single Radeon HD 7990 because the SLI scaling is much better. But the Titan is still only a single GPU card, it's not the most powerful card from Nvidia- the GTX 690 is.
